Juanita Abney

Photo of Juanita Abney
Juanita Abney, age 81, of Little Rock, passed away on Tuesday, July 23, 2013. She was born on September 23, 1931 in Ft. Necessity, La., to the late Joe and Idell Jones. Although divorced for the past several years, she was married to Billy B. Abney, Sr. for 38 years. She was a military wife for 30 years and lived in South Carolina, Maryland, Alaska, Louisiana, Thailand, Colorado and Arkansas. She never met a stranger and loved to meet new people and see new places. She loved birds and flowers and had a large porcelain collection of both. She was a master at crossword puzzles, canasta and Thai poker. A fabulous cook, more than a few folks can credit some extra pounds to her cooking. She was generous, witty, loved a good joke and was a proud, life-long Democrat. She loved discussing politics with her sister, Mary Jo. Family and friends will miss her dearly. Preceding her in death were her parents; two brothers, Jacob and Huey Jones; one sister, Rose Jones Logan and a son, Billy B. Abney, Jr. She is survived by her sister, Mary Jo Webb of Downsville, La.; son, Jerry Busby and wife Mirian; daughter, Debra Finney and husband Chuck; two granddaughters, Jennifer Moser (TC Webb) and Emily Busby; one great-grandson, Jeremiah Webb. Visitation will be from 6 p.m. until 8 p.m. Friday, July 26, 2013, at the Moore's Jacksonville Funeral Home. Funeral services will be 10 a.m. Saturday, July 27, 2013 at Moore's Jacksonville Funeral Home with Rev. Mark Currey officiating. Interment will follow in Chapel Hill Memorial Park.
